Year 10 Complete Patchwork Project

Patchwork Quilts

Year 10 Textiles Technology have completed their patchwork quilts just in time to rug up for the winter. The students’ major works are the culmination of hours of painstaking attention to detail but the results speak for themselves.

The students were charged with coordinating the colour schemes and patterns for the patchworks. The twelve quilts and two cushions required the girls to use rotary cutters, cutting maps, quilting rulers and sewing machines to create their masterpieces.

“I’m really proud about how they've all turned out,” explains Year 10 Textiles Technology teacher Jess Wainwright,  ”It’s really nice to see the girls take interest in a traditional technique and bring a modern aesthetic to it. It’s such a long repetitive process and it takes lots of care and precision. They did well to persevere through it.”
